yii2 场景验证的使用 PHP

场景的意义模型可能在多个场景下使用,例如User模块可能会在收集用户登录输入,也可能会在用户注册时使用。在不同的场景下,模型可能会使用不同的业务规则和逻辑,例如email属性在注册时强制要求有,但在登陆时不需要。(目前我的理解是场景主要用来做参数验证的)使用示例(本示例以用户模型在注册,登录两个场景下的使用方法分析)
标签: php php教程

发布于  2024-2-28 16:08

php检测是否是移动端,php检测是否是手机客户端,移动设备检测Mobile_Detect.php PHP

Mobile_Detect.php是一个轻量级的开源移动设备检测的PHPClass。它使用User-Agent中的字符串,并结合HTTPHeader来检测移动设备环境。Mobile_Detect.php有一个非常完整的移动设备库,可以检测出所用的设备类型(包括操作系统类型,以及手机品牌等都能检测)和浏览器User-Agent的详细信息。
标签: php php教程

发布于  2024-2-28 16:07

PHP生成迅雷、快车、QQ旋风下载链接的实例 PHP

本文将介绍如何通过 PHP 函数处理,轻松生成制作各种第三方下载工具(比如迅雷,快车,QQ旋风)的下载链接数据,并直接输出到前台上,同时也可以将转换过的链接还原为原始的下载地址。
标签: php php教程

发布于  2024-2-28 16:05

yii2 日志使用总结 PHP

YII2中给我们提供了非常方便的日志组件,只需要简单配置一下就可以使用。我们在config/web.php中配置如下:\'components\'=>[.其他配置项,这里省略\'log\'=>[//消息跟踪级别,
标签: php php教程

发布于  2024-2-22 14:19

yii2 命令行生成 model PHP

本文分享一下yii2在命令行下生成model的实例。在项目的根目录下执行以下命令,是在common/models/qifaCn/sale目录下生成名为QifacnProductsSales.php的文件,该model文件的信息是根据qifacn数据库的qifacn_products_sales数据表生成的。phpyiigii/model
标签: php php教程

发布于  2024-2-22 14:18

php-fpm的工作原理 PHP

php-fpm是什么?php-fpm是PHP的一个进程管理器。php下面的众多work进程皆有php-fpm进程管理器管理。php-fpm的工作原理?php-fpm全名是PHPFastCGI进程管理器。php-fpm启动后会先读php.ini,然后再读相应的conf配置文件,conf配置可以覆盖php.ini的配置。启动php-fpm之后,会创建一个master进程,监听9000端口(可配置)
标签: php php教程

发布于  2024-2-22 14:10

php将字符串根据指定的长度切分成一个数组,php在字符串每个字符之间插入空格 PHP

使用php将字符串根据指定的长度切分成一个数组,实现在字符串的每个字符之间插入一个空格。/** *将字符串根据指定的长度切分成一个数组 *@paramstring$str字符串 *@paramint$l长度
标签: php php教程

发布于  2024-2-22 14:10

用 php 写一个函数将一个数据表的数字字段值从1开始重新排序,保证这个数字值是连续的。 PHP

可以使用以下函数来重新排序数据表的数字字段值:functionreindexTable($table,$column){//获取数据表中指定字段的最小值$result=mysqli_query(\"SELECTMIN($column)asminFROM$table\");
标签: php php教程

发布于  2024-2-22 14:05

分享两个用php写的队列服务woker代码 PHP

分享两个用php写的队列服务woker代码。1.单进程队列服务
标签: php php教程

发布于  2024-2-22 14:02

php利用多线程下载文件示例 PHP

php利用多线程下载文件示例。
标签: php php教程

发布于  2024-2-22 14:01